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| beaded chestnut | Leaf-miner fly |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(حيوانات) | Animalia (حيوانات)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(مفصليات الأرجل) | Arthropoda (مفصليات الأرجل) |
| Class same | Insecta (حشرات) | Insecta (حشرات)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(حرشفيات الأجنحة) | Diptera (ذوات الجناحين) |
| Family | Noctuidae | Agromyzidae |
| Genus | Agrochola | Phytomyza |
| Species | Agrochola lychnidis | Phytomyza flavicornis |
Evolutionary Relationship
beaded chestnut and Leaf-miner fly share a common ancestor at the Class level: Insecta. (حشرات)
